Indonesia has launched the “golden visa” program

The minimum threshold investment for individuals is $350,000.

What has happened? The Indonesian government has introduced a golden visa policy to attract eligible foreign corporate and individual investors.

Details. Silmy Karim, the country’s director-general of immigration, said that the visas will be issued to foreigners as a basis for a stay permit of five to ten years.

General requirements:

  • For a five-year stay, individuals who wish to establish a company must invest $2.5 million, and those looking for a 10-year stay are required to invest $5 million.
  • On the other hand, corporate investors should make an investment of $25 million to be eligible to stay in the country for five years, and those who offer $50 million will be granted a 10-year stay permit.
  • Investors who do not want to set up a company in Indonesia can buy government bonds, shares of public companies or have deposit savings of $350,000 for a five-year stay and $700,000 for 10 years.

Quote. “Because we are targeting quality investors, the requirements are more thorough,” Karim said.

“The longer you stay in Indonesia, the higher the deposit amount required, especially for foreign investment.”

Advantages. In addition to extending the length of stay, golden visa holders will also be able to easily leave and enter Indonesia, and will no longer need to apply for a temporary residence permit (ITAS) at the immigration office.

Quote. “Countries that have implemented the golden visa policy are getting a positive impact. Denmark, for example, has succeeded in becoming one of the countries at the forefront of innovation. Then, the United Arab Emirates became a favorite destination for foreign investors,” Karim said.

“Hopefully, with this policy, Indonesia will also receive a similar effect. Moreover, our country has a myriad of potentials to be fully managed and developed.”
